    Miguel Angel Bercheit Cervera, also known as Miguel Berchlet, is a Mexican professional boxer. Miguel Berchelt decided to turn professional in 2010; he held the WBC super featherweight title since 2017. Currently, he is graded the world’s best active super featherweight from the BoxRec, The Ring, and Transaction Boxing Rankings. He was nicknamed El Alacran (“The Scorpion”) after his performance in his boxing career. Miguel Berchelt was born on 17th November 1991 in Cancún, Quintana Roo, Mexico. Coincidently his horoscope is Scorpio. He holds a Mexican nationality. The twenty-nine years old has been awarded different awards to date.

    On 10th November 2010, Miguel Berchelt made his professional debut, where he defeated Armin Chan via TKO in round one. After that, he had a series of continuous 15 wins and eventually won his career’s first title, WBC Youth Intercontinental super featherweight title, on 7th September 2012 in opposition to Berman Sanchez. He retained the title in the following fight against Oliver Flores. After that, he managed to have three more wins but unfortunately faced his career first loss on 15th March 2014; Luis Eduardo Florez defeated him via TKO.

     

    Miguel Berchelt Boxing Career

    Miguel Berchelt tried out for the football club, which he supported as a child Pumas UNAM, but could not do well at the age of 16. He turned to the box after being rejected. During his amateur career, he won three time Mexican National Boxing Champion in the Elite class. Unfortunately, Berchelt never got a chance to represent his country internationally as Óscar Valdez was the prominent boxer in the featherweight division at the time. But Berchelt and Óscar never faced each other as amateurs.

    On 28th March 2015, he won NAB super featherweight title in rival to Rene Gonzalez. After that, Berchelt won WBO interim super featherweight title against George Jupp on 12th March 2016 via KO. He holds fast to the title in the next fight against Chonlatarn. On 28th January 2017, he claimed the WBC super featherweight title against a Japanese boxer named Takashi Miura. He holds his title six more times.

    Throughout his career, he has played a total of 40 games in which he has lost only 2 of them and 1 with no contest. Among the 37 wins of his career, he has won 33 of them by KO.

    Miguel Berchelt net worth

    Along with a name and Fame, he has earned a massive sum of money throughout his career. In 2019, he collected a handsome Payout of $600,000 after the win against Francisco Vargas in the 11th round by a KO at Fantasy Springs Casino, Indio, California, USA, which is believed to be the highest Payout of Miguel Berchelt in his ten years long Boxing Career.

    Besides, there is disclosed in the media regarding Berchelt’s pay per fight. However, it is assumed that he makes at least a five-digit figure per fight. Moreover, he is sponsored by various brands, including Adidas and Casio. As of 2021, his net worth is estimated to be approximately $2 million.
